Berit is afraid to be sent to Africa as a missionary. She wonders if God likes denim hats. She feels safe with the Pentecostals, because they don't cry that much. Kristi Furubotn's first novel is about a young girl who in 1975 comes to a village in south-east Norway to go to high school there. A central part of the book is her relationship to religion.

I wouldn't say it's the best written book I've read, I felt like there was something missing. I couldn't manage to sympathize with the main character of the story, and the sentences were too long and dull. Not a book I would recommand, and no wonder it did only cost 25 NOK...
